Re: font
You change it via the CSS - Custom classes.
Control Panel > Manage Board > Edit Layout & Colours Of The Board > Manage Custom Style Sheet
Have a look at the default css. It shows you the list of all the classes. A class is assigned to each part of the board.
Ie The list of forums, forum border etc
As you can see each has three or four fonts.
The first font is the one which will show up unless your user hasnt got that font in which case their browser would use the second font and so on.
To change the font copy the css class ie.
span.miscoptbar { font-family: }
and between the after the : and before the }
put the different font which you would like.
Example
span.miscoptbar { font-family: Planet Benson;}
NOTE: You need to make sure that your user has the font so it would be best to use common fonts and have a selectione of either including Arial, Tahoma or Verdana.
Example
span.miscoptbar { font-family: Planet Benson, Arial, Tahoma, Verdana;}
You can also change the sizes and other stuff. For a beginner it is best to follow the default css as an example.
Write all your changes in the box.
Then submit css preferences.
